CEDRINHO - Simple Port Manager

Version: 1.0

A simple Python library for managing TCP ports and handling client-server communications. This project provides an abstraction for simplified port handling and communication, developed as part of a project at Instituto Politécnico de Bragança.

Creator:
Yan Jardim Leal

Table of Contents

Features

  • Simple TCP server setup and client connection handling
  • Asynchronous client management using threads
  • Easy-to-use API for listening on ports and sending data
  • Support for custom callback functions for handling received data
  • Built-in connection management and cleanup

Installation

Install the package using pip:

pip install port-manager

Or install from source:

git clone https://github.com/Yan-Jardim-Leal/cedrinho-simple-router-manager
cd port_manager
pip install .

Usage

Basic Server Setup

from port_manager import PortManager

def handle_data(data, address):
    print(f"Received from {address}: {data}")
    # Process the data here

# Create a PortManager instance
manager = PortManager('localhost', 12345)

# Start listening on the port with a callback function
manager.listenPort(handle_data)

Client Connection

from port_manager import PortManager

# Create a client instance
client = PortManager('localhost', 12345)

# Send data to the server
response = client.callPort("Hello, Server!")
print(response.decode('utf-8'))

Closing Connections

# To stop the server and close all connections
success = manager.closeConnections()
if success:
    print("All connections closed successfully")

API Reference

PortManager Class

__init__(ip: str, port: int)

Initializes a new PortManager instance.

  • ip: The IP address to bind to (e.g., 'localhost' or '0.0.0.0')
  • port: The port number to use

listenPort(function: Callable) -> None

Starts listening on the specified port and handles incoming connections asynchronously.

  • function: A callback function that takes two arguments: data (str) and address (tuple). This function is called whenever data is received from a client.

closeConnections() -> bool

Stops the server and closes all active connections.

  • Returns True if successful, False otherwise.

callPort(data: any) -> any

Connects to the server as a client and sends data, then receives a response.

  • data: The data to send (will be encoded to UTF-8)
  • Returns the response data received from the server

Examples

Echo Server

from port_manager import PortManager

def echo_handler(data, address):
    # Echo back the received data
    response = f"Echo: {data}"
    print(response)

manager = PortManager('0.0.0.0', 8080)
manager.listenPort(echo_handler)

Simple Chat Client

from port_manager import PortManager

client = PortManager('localhost', 8080)

while True:
    message = input("Enter message: ")
    if message.lower() == 'quit':
        break
    response = client.callPort(message)
    print(f"Server response: {response.decode('utf-8')}")
